Early 3A hoodsticks could be satin or gloss black finish depending on what could be procured cheapest. Later 3A's had light tan to match the natural canvas backing material of the vynil.

The Dzuz type sidescreen mounts on the inside of the doors could be matte light gray or metallic silver. The finish of choice for restored cars is invariably chrome plating.

At one time, I owned TS71909L, original green car with possibly original green hoodsticks; and TS73624L, original white car with apparently original tan hoodsticks. TCF1564L also had tan hoodsticks, which I would expect on a mid-production 3B.
